Add profile-aware scaffold system so SF does not lay down irrelevant templates in infra/ops/docs repos. ## What ships Phase 1 — data model - scaffold-versioning.js: add 'disabled' to VALID_STATES; readScaffoldManifest returns profile field; recordScaffoldApply preserves manifest.profile (fixes roundtrip bug where profile was stripped on every write). - scaffold-constants.js: PROFILES (app/library/infra/docs/minimal as Set<string>) and PROFILE_NAMES exports. Phase 2 — profile-aware drift detection - scaffold-drift.js: disabled bucket in emptyCounts, resolveActiveProfileSet integration, profile param on detectScaffoldDrift/migrateLegacyScaffold. - doc-checker.js: filter to active profile, skip disabled-state files. Phase 3 — auto-detection on first run - scaffold-profiles.js: detectRepoProfile() heuristics (nix→infra, terraform→infra, react→app, node-no-ui→library, docs-only→docs, else→app). - agentic-docs-scaffold.js: reads profile from manifest, auto-detects on first run, persists to manifest, filters SCAFFOLD_FILES to active profile. Phase 4 — migrate command - commands-scaffold-migrate.js: sf scaffold migrate --profile <name> Re-enables pending files entering the new profile; stamps state=disabled (or prunes with --prune) files leaving it; warns on editing/completed files. - commands/handlers/ops.js, commands/catalog.js: registered and tab-completed. Phase 5 — custom profiles + PREFERENCES.md frontmatter - scaffold-profiles.js: readPreferencesProfile(), loadCustomProfileSet() (~/.sf/profiles/<name>.yaml with extends/add/remove), resolveActiveProfileSet() implementing full ADR-022 §6 precedence. - All callers updated to use resolveActiveProfileSet as the single source of truth. Tests: 28 new tests in adr-022-scaffold-profiles.test.mjs — all passing. Pre-existing node:test stubs (3 files) unaffected.
